Description
Elevate asparagus with an easy, tangy honey-balsamic glaze that brings out the sweetness in the spears. The recipe is a Yummly original created by Edwina Clark, RDN.
Ingredients
US|METRIC
4 SERVINGS
- 2 cloves garlic (large)
- 1 1/4 lb. asparagus
- 1 Tbsp. extra-virgin olive oil
- 1/2 tsp. salt
- black pepper (to taste)
- 2 Tbsp. balsamic vinegar
- 1 tsp. honey

Directions
- Preheat the oven to 400°F.
- Line a large baking sheet with parchment paper.
- Crush and finely mince the garlic.
